Who Are KRSP Kimberley Regional Service Providers (KRSP) delivers vital maintenance, repairs, and capital improvements to essential power, water, and wastewater infrastructure, enhancing the quality of life for Indigenous communities across remote areas of the Kimberley region in Western Australia. Operating from its Broome headquarters and workshop, KRSP is known for its innovative approach, dependability, high-quality workmanship, and professional service. About The Role We're looking for a skilled and driven Service Electrician to become a part of our team. Reporting to the Electrical Supervisor, you'll play a key role within KRSP's operations, helping us thrive by maintaining the dependable operation of vital infrastructure. Your work will involve both routine preventative maintenance and responding to unexpected breakdowns affecting crucial systems. These systems include power generation and distribution, as well as potable water assets like bore fields, ground and elevated water storage, pumping stations, filtration and treatment facilities, disinfection processes, and wastewater infrastructure.
